Strike a Balance in Remote Symphony
Remote work may seem like an unpredictable symphony, but maintaining balance is the key.
I organize my days with structured schedules and set aside time for each team to ensure no note goes unheard.
With clarity in communication and flexible arrangements, my remote symphony achieves the perfect harmony of collaboration.
